I always like to keep up to 20 which gives me depth but then I have 5 or 6 kids that never play.  It is nice to have the depth but at the end of the day it isn't worth the complaining from the kid or parent.  Having less kids means they will play and having more kids means more kids benched and thus more of an opportunity to become a bad apple on the bench and effect the team in a negative way.

 

I learn something new every year. 

 

The days of being the nice guy and allowing kids to be on the team so they can feel apart of something are long gone because it doesn't matter how many conversations you have with the kid and parent about the kid not getting a lot of playing time and it's a good thing he is still on the team, doesn't mean anything to the kid or parent in most cases.  Parents want to see their kid play no matter win or lose.  (in most cases)
